What is IRS Publication 527: Rental Income?
IRS Publication 527 serves as a crucial resource for understanding the intricacies of IRS rental income reporting. It defines the tax reporting guidelines and outlines the various topics covered, including rental income, allowable expenses, and the process of depreciation. This publication is particularly designed for landlords and individuals renting property, providing essential insights for accurate tax declaration.

Who Needs IRS Publication 527?
IRS Publication 527 is essential for individuals and businesses that receive rental income. Specifically, it applies to those managing multiple rental properties or engaging in scenarios where rental income is significant. Additionally, the publication addresses passive activity and at-risk rules, making it relevant for a broad audience of landlords.
